He rode the whole of England while the monasteries were being pulled down around him. John Leland was Henry the Eighth's antiquary, sent to survey the kingdom's libraries and towns exactly as the dissolution destroyed them, and his itinerary is the only surviving record of a great deal that vanished. The last look at medieval England, taken by a man the task eventually broke.
